Still, for new players trying out a casino, a well-structured bonus can extend playing time and increase chances of winning without risking more of your own money.<\/p>\n<p><h4>What should I watch out for when using a bonus code?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>When using a bonus code, pay close attention to the wagering requirements, game restrictions, and time limits. Some bonuses require you to wager the bonus amount 30 to 50 times before you can withdraw winnings. Also, not all games contribute equally to meeting these requirements\u2014slots might count 100%, while table games could count only 10% or not at all. Some codes are only valid for specific games or deposits. Additionally, many bonuses have a maximum withdrawal limit, meaning you can\u2019t cash out more than a certain amount even if you win big. Always check the full terms before claiming a bonus to avoid surprises.<\/p>\n<p><h4>Can I use multiple bonus codes at once on the same casino?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-style: oblique;\">Most online casinos do not<\/span> <span style=\"text-decoration: underline;\">allow multiple bonus codes to<\/span> be used at the same time. If you&#8217;re unsure, contacting customer support directly is the best way to confirm what\u2019s allowed.<\/p>\n<p><h4>Do bonus codes expire, and how long do I have to use them?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>Yes, bonus codes usually have an expiration date. The time frame varies by casino and promotion but typically ranges from 7 to 30 days after the code is claimed. Some codes are valid only for a few hours during a special event. If you don\u2019t use the code within the given period, it becomes inactive and cannot be used later. It\u2019s a good idea to note the expiration date when you claim the code and set a reminder to use it before it ends. Some casinos send email notifications before the deadline, but relying on this isn\u2019t always safe. Act promptly after receiving a code to make sure you don\u2019t miss out on the offer.<\/p>\n<p><h4>How do I find legitimate casino bonus codes in 2024?<\/h4>\n<\/p>\n<p>Legitimate casino bonus codes can be found through official websites of licensed online casinos, trusted review sites, and verified newsletters from reputable gaming platforms.
